The American sitcom television series Soap originally aired 85 episodes over four seasons from September 13, 1977, to April 20, 1981. The series is a parody of soap operas and features a large ensemble cast.

The term "soap opera" is somewhat of a misnomer, dating to the early days of radio and television when purveyors of detergents and soaps such as Procter & Gamble, Colgate-Palmolive and Unilever generally sponsored, financed and produced these shows individually. Daily Soap Dish is a TV and entertainment news website. Started by Daniel Babis in 2018, [ 1 ] the site originally only focused on covering the four main American soap operas : The Young and the Restless , The Bold and the Beautiful , Days of Our Lives , and General Hospital .
Eldorado (English: "The Golden") is a British soap opera created by Tony Holland.It ran for only one year, from 6 July 1992 to 9 July 1993. Soap Talk is a television talk show on SOAPnet hosted by Lisa Rinna and Ty Treadway. [1] It debuted in 2002 and ended in 2006. The reason for the show's cancellation was due to SOAPnet expanding its programming away from a soap opera -related focus.
